| Summary: | This article is an attempt to understand the concept b e rit in Psalm 74:20. Several possibilities regarding its significance and content were discussed by various biblical scholars. The vague reference to b e rit makes a convincing solution in this regard very difficult. A combination of allusions and motives in the Psalm which coincide with aspects of the Yahweh-David b e rit, strengthens the assumption that [foreign fornt omitted] (v 20) alludes to the loyalty and faithfulness of Yahweh which he promised in the b e rit with his servant David. |
